Performance | |||
Power: | 140 HP | 150 HP | |
Torque: | 350 NM | 320 NM | |
Acceleration 0-100 km/h: | 12 seconds | 11.2 seconds | |
Nissan X-Trail is a more dynamic driving. Jeep Cherokee engine produces 10 HP less power than Nissan X-Trail, but torque is 30 NM more than Nissan X-Trail. Due to the lower power, Jeep Cherokee reaches 100 km/h speed 0.8 seconds later. | |||
Fuel consumption | |||
Fuel consumption (l/100km): | 5.6 | 6.4 | |
The Jeep Cherokee is a better choice when it comes to fuel economy. Jeep Cherokee consumes 0.8 litres less fuel per 100 km than the Nissan X-Trail, which means that by driving the Jeep Cherokee over 15,000 km in a year you can save 120 litres of fuel. | |||

Engines | |||
Engine production duration: | 5 years | 14 years | |
Engine spread: | Used also on Jeep Renegade | Installed on at least 10 other car models, including Nissan Qashqai, Renault Laguna, Renault Scenic, Opel Vivaro | |
In general, the longer and for more car models an engine is produced, the better its serviceability and availability of spare parts. Nissan X-Trail might be a better choice in this respect. | |||
Hydraulic tappets: | no | yes | |
The Nissan X-Trail engine has hydraulic tappets (lifters), providing quieter operation and no need for periodic adjustment, but they are more complex in design and can cause serious engine damage in case of failure. | |||
Nissan X-Trail 2010 2.0 engine: The engine has a good power to fuel consumption ratio and, with careful maintenance, a long service life. The most common problems with these engines are with the fuel injection system and lubrication. | |||
Dimensions | |||
Length: | 4.62 m | 4.64 m | |
Width: | 1.86 m | 1.79 m | |
Height: | 1.67 m | 1.70 m | |
Jeep Cherokee is 1 cm shorter than the Nissan X-Trail, 7 cm wider, while the height of Jeep Cherokee is 3 cm lower. | |||
Trunk capacity: | 412 litres | 479 litres | |
Nissan X-Trail has more luggage space. Jeep Cherokee has 67 litres less trunk space than the Nissan X-Trail. | |||
Turning diameter: | 11.6 meters | 10.8 meters | |
The turning circle of the Jeep Cherokee is 0.8 metres more than that of the Nissan X-Trail, which means Jeep Cherokee can be harder to manoeuvre in tight streets and parking spaces. | |||
